Overcoming stigma remains a challenge when involving communities in activities at psychiatric institutions, however there are some success stories. Lungi Langa of Health-e News Service spent a morning with the Friends of Valkenberg Trust.
Valkenberg Hospital has managed to break through the stigma and is leading the way in engaging communities. In a tiny office packed with boxes containing everything from tins of beans to panty elastic, the Friends of Valkenberg Trust - a non-profit organisation- facilitates various activities with the aim to support patients and staff.
